Objectives of 79th Anniversary of
Armed Forces Day 2024
(A) To safeguard the State with the sacrifice of life by upholding Our Three Main
National Causes: Non-disintegration of the Union, Non-disintegration of national
solidarity and perpetuation of sovereignty as the national policy of Tatmadaw;
(B) To actively participate in implementing the processes of two national visions of
the State: the prosperity of the country and food security by Tatmadaw members
together with the government and ethnic people in their respective sectors;
(C) To steadfastly implement enhancement of three capabilities in accord with the
work process of Tatmadaw, such as study, practise and obey in building a modern
patriotic Tatmadaw with powerful strength and sharpening prowess;
(D) To provide necessary assistance to hold a free and fair multiparty democratic general
election by Tatmadaw to ensure peace and stability, solidarity and development,
which are actual needs of the State and to emerge a Union based on democratic
and federal systems.

MoRAC Union Minister


receives Italian water expert
UNION Minister for Religious Affairs and Culture U Tin Oo Lwin
received Dr Massimo Sarti, an Italian water expert from the Uni-
versity of March from Italy, in Yangon yesterday.
During the meeting, they cordially exchanged views on matters
pertaining to the maintenance of water channels, dredging water
canals so as not to affect the ancient buildings in case of natural
disasters, drafting of a topographic map for waterways, restoration
of lakes and dams in the cultural zone, reconnection of lakes and
creeks, ancient lakes renovation plans, ongoing work processes
and field study on water supply and drainage system of the Bagan
era. — MNA/KTZH

Yangon Pet Expo 2024, Myanmar NEWS In BRIEF
Grand Dog Show held for pet lovers Empowering women for national
development
YANGON Pet Expo 2024 and
Myanmar Grand Dog Show STATE Administration Council Chairman Prime Minister Senior
2024 are being held at the General Min Aung Hlaing delivered a speech at the International
Yangon Convention Centre Women’s Day ceremony on 8 March, where he expressed his
in Mayangon Township on 9 commitment to providing opportunities for women to participate
and 10 March, sponsored by in business, peace, and social community development activities
Myanmar Livestock Federa- based on their strengths. Moreover, he added that women must
tion, Myanmar Pet Society and be given the power to partake in the necessary sectors for the
Myanmar Tourism Federation, country’s development.

International Ltd. Myanmar CDC, Training Centre
Since it is a Pet Expo ex-
hibition, pet lovers can bring construction 93% complete
their pets and buy and feed
them food. In addition, the au- THE Ministry of Health announced that 93 per cent completion of
dience can see and study the the construction work on the three-story building for the Centre
exciting displays of animal-re- for Disease Control (Myanmar CDC) and Prevention, as well
lated medicines, healthcare Visitors throng the Yangon Pet Expo 2024 yesterday. as the Health Staff Training Centre, has been completed. The
service companies, and acces- building will house three international-level biosafety laborato-
sory sales booths. operator booths, are partici- visitors to the exhibition had ries equipped with disease prevention and control systems. The
The exhibition featured pating with the support of the the chance to win vacation trip construction work for the facility that started in 2021 was made
41 booths from 16 companies. Myanmar Tourism Federation. gifts from the Summer Travel possible with the aid of the Chinese government.

743 junior clerk positions open at
Medical Services Dept
MoI plans to lease its solar & electronic DEPARTMENT of Medical Services under the Ministry of Health

factories to private investors offers 743 vacant positions available for junior clerk roles at
its central level hospitals, hospitals, and office departments.
Applicants must not exceed 30 years of age as of 9 March, and
SOLAR, electrical and elec- a long-term lease/venture of sire to invest should apply government staff members must not be older than 35. The exam-
tronic equipment and other No 24 Heavy Industry (Da- and receive an expression ination entrance fee is K 1,000, payable through a bank transfer
industrial product manufac- gon) in South Dagon Indus- of interest form from the Ad- at the relevant branches of the Myanma Economic Bank in the
turing factories currently trial Zone 1, Yangon Region, ministration Department of respective townships. Applicants are required to submit their
owned by No 2 Heavy Indus- which manufactures solar, No 2 Heavy Industries Enter- payments to the bank accounts of the Myanma Economic Bank,
tries Enterprise under the electrical and electronic prise by submitting relevant addressed to the Department of Medical Services in Nay Pyi Taw
Ministry of Industry will be equipment and other indus- documents, valid company region, not later than the office hours of 9 April.

THE Central Bank of Myanmar (CBM) will reportedly sell 50
ALTHOUGH other mango va- million Thai baht to exporters and importers on 11 March via
rieties are yet to be predicted, an online trading platform.
Seintalone mango sales are On 5 March, CBM sold 7 million yuan and 12 million Thai
good in the local fruit market, baht through the online trading platform. On 4 March, CBM also
according to mango growers. injected US$10 million and 200 million Thai baht into the foreign
“Currently, the market currency market. Therefore, CBM sold a total of $10 million,
is good. Good-quality mango seven million yuan and 262 million Thai baht in early March.
price never declines. Myanmar CBM injected $77.38 million and 850 million Thai baht in
people who enjoy good taste February, $68.33 million, 313.5 million Thai baht and 4.2 million
have an appetite only for Sein- yuan in January.
talone, and they buy it howev- However, CBM does not disclose the exchange rates of the
er much it is expensive. But US dollar, Thai baht and Chinese yuan. Although the CBM forex
they may choose another if the reference rate is K2,100 per dollar, the rate reaches K3,650 per
price is extremely high,” said dollar in the market. Also, it is K102 per Thai baht and K496
an official from the Myanmar per yuan in the market.
Mango Producer and Exporter CBM announced that a floating forex rate is allowed
Association. Seintalone mangoes on display at the local market. commencing on 5 December 2023. The announcement further
It is early to predict the mentioned that CBM would no longer set the forex reference
seasonal mango market. production may decline. I’m not At present, Seintalone rate and the authorized dealers could carry out exchange
“It is a bit early to say. sure,” said a mango grower. mango is mainly sold for local transactions independently through online trading. In addi-
Trees are in bloom, but some Of mango export routes, consumption, and exports are tion, foreign currencies purchased from the market shall be
fell, so fruit can be produced as there is no halt in export by air just 35 per cent so far; there- transferred abroad in accordance with rules and regulations
much as expected. Some trees to Singapore and other coun- fore, exporters have been developed by the Foreign Exchange Supervisory Committee.
are full of flowers but can’t pro- tries, according to mango ex- trying to expand the overseas — NN/TMT

THE US Congress on Friday approved a bundle of six bills to finance
to bolster state universities while providing a framework for non- certain sections of the federal government until September, narrowly
state, non-profit institutions. sidestepping a potential partial shutdown.
The US Senate voted 75 to 22 Friday night to approve the pack-
Kyriakos Mitsotakis said the age, which cleared the House earlier this week. The bill now heads
reform strengthens state uni- to President Joe Biden’s desk for signing. The latest measure to keep
versities while creating a frame- the government funded covers agriculture, energy and the environ-
work for the operation of non- ment, housing, transportation, veterans and the Justice Department
state, non-profit universities in through the end of the fiscal year on 30 September. — Xinhua

proval of 159 lawmakers in the 10 killed, 10 missing in floods, landslides in
300-member plenary. Under western Indonesia
the new legislation, overseas
universities will be permitted At least 10 people were killed and 10 others went missing as floods
to establish branches in Greece, and landslides hit the Indonesian regency of Pesisir Selatan in the
charging students fees but op- province of West Sumatra, according to the local management
erating on a non-profit basis. agency on Saturday. Pesisir Selatan disaster mitigation agency chief
The operation of non-state Doni Gusrizal said in a statement that rescuers were still searching
Students pass next of the Faculty of Education of the Aristotle
University of Thessaloniki on 16 April 2021. PHOTO: SAK IS universities aims to reverse the for other missing people and evacuating those affected by the floods
MITROLIDIS / AFP/FILE trend of Greek students study- and landslides amid torrential rains. “The rain was still pouring
ing abroad and attract foreign until this morning. Several access points were still cut off, making
THE Greek parliament passed of private non-profit universities students to Greece, thereby it difficult to get through. Then, we use boats to help those isolated
a significant bill on Saturday, in the country for the first time. benefiting the Greek economy. villagers,” he said. — Xinhua

VISITORS will be banned from entering private alleys in Kyoto’s “It is unreasonable that a
famous geisha district, a local representative said on Thursday, country should have its restau-
as the ancient city tackles overtourism after the pandemic. Kyoto rants open until 1 am. It’s crazy
residents have long expressed frustration with tourists behaving to keep extending the working
badly, especially in the city’s Gion district, home to teahouses day indefinitely,” said Diaz, head
where “geiko” — as geisha are locally known — and their young of the radical left-wing Sumar
“maiko” apprentices, perform. which is part of Spain’s Social-
In December, a Gion district council comprised of residents ist-led coalition.
urged Kyoto City to tackle the issue, saying their neighbourhood “is Her remarks to a group of
not a theme park”. One member previously told Japanese media journalists on Tuesday, sparked
about an instance of a maiko’s kimono being torn and another who a backlash from the right, who
had a cigarette butt put in her collar. With the problem ongoing, immediately pounced on her re- In Spain’s traditional way of life, people dine late, often at 10:00
the council decided to step up its response. — AFP marks as advocating a boring, pm. PHOTO: JAIME REINA / AFP
